Try and force iPad into Recovery Mode
1. Disconnect the USB cable from the device, but leave the other end of the cable connected to your computer's USB port.
2. Turn off the device: Press and hold the Sleep/Wake button for a few seconds until the red slider appears, then slide the slider. Wait for the device to turn off.
3.While pressing and holding the Home button, reconnect the USB cable to the device. The device should turn on.
4. Continue holding the Home button until you see the "Connect to iTunes" screen. When this screen appears, release the Home button. iTunes should alert you that it has detected a device in recovery mode. Click OK, and then click Restore to restore the device.
Note: Data will be lost. You may have to repeat the above many times.

i would like to run the most secure version of firefox on my computer, but my computer does not meet the system requirements for the latest version. is there a way i can have the security of firefox 8 and still be able to run it on my old computer. i currently an running firefox 3.6. it is a bit slow, but it is functional.
Currently Firefox 3.6.24 is as secure as Firefox 8.0.1 is. Firefox 3.6.x will continue to get security updates until next spring, although the exact date hasn't yet been determined.
Which of the system requirements are you lacking? <br />
Processor wise you're stuck with what you got, but RAM can be upgraded. WinXP is still supported in all versions of Firefox and will be continued to be supported until Windows drops support for WinXP sometime in 2014. -

So my friend had my iPod and he disabled it to where it said "iPod disabled connect to iTunes" but my computer will not connect to iTunes and I really need to know if there's a way I can restore my iPod?
Restore, if iTunes will let you. Everything except the password will be restored. Connect via cable to the computer that you use for sync. Be forewarned that it takes a long time. From iTunes, select the iPad/iPod and then select the Summary tab. Follow directions for Restore and be sure to say "yes" to the backup. You will be warned that all data (apps, music, movies, etc.) will be erased but, as the Restore finishes, you will be asked if you wish the contents of the backup to be copied to the iPad/iPod. Again, say "yes."
At the end of the basic Restore, you will be asked if you wish to sync the iPad/iPod. As before, say "yes." Note that that sync selection will disappear and the Restore will end if you do not respond within a reasonable time. If that happens, only the apps that are part of the IOS will appear on your device. Corrective action is simple - choose manual "Sync" from the bottom right of iTunes.
If you're unable to do the Restore, go into Recovery Mode per the instructions here. -

Hi. During the process of updating my ipad to IOS 6 utilizing iTunes, I received the error #1602. I tried the update procedure again, this time itunes does not recognize the devise. The pad is displaying USB connecter to iTunes. Can anyone recomend a fix?
Thank youThere is only one fix now. The message on the screen means that you have to restore the iOS software on the iPad now. Read the part at the very end about using recovery mode.
iTunes: Restoring iOS software - Support - Apple
About the error code.....
Error 1600, 1601, 1602
Follow the steps listed above for Error 1604. This error may also be resolved by disabling, deactivating, or uninstalling third-party security, antivirus, and firewall software. See steps in this article for details on troubleshooting security software.
If needed.....
Additional Information
If your device is continually restarting, not responding, or showing the Apple logo with no progress bar or a stopped progress bar, place the device into recovery mode and try restoring again. -

Bought an ipod touch but when I connect it to my pc it does not recognise it at all. My sisters works fine though. Done all the help tips on apple, still nothing. Help please.
I had this issue, I fixed it by going to:
Start > Control Panel > Devices and Printers
Then find the iPod, and Right Click > Properties > Hardware > Properties > Driver > Update Driver > Update Automatically
The driver had not been automatically installed, and windows found and installed the driver files for me. Took ~90 seconds, and then the iPod began it's sync process almost immediately after. Hope this helps anyone with the same issue! I'd try this before re-installing iTunes.
